Output 39146c8068317390a77833db9e23f4dea547e4aef752851d079bef068f5d4cf0:3

value
50068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e12a7753071bd6aa0613dba1ee2670ce9a9e866c OP_EQUAL
address
3NDaqJWWrt7qT9FBK7yuyDFaNW5EjXT43A
transaction
39146c8068317390a77833db9e23f4dea547e4aef752851d079bef068f5d4cf0
spent
true